Transaction 07f067960fa5904f3a81d7ce9a10656f835c23a08fc2f09c8b9e79511f66539b

21 Input
2 Outputs
  • 07f067960fa5904f3a81d7ce9a10656f835c23a08fc2f09c8b9e79511f66539b:0
  • value  41543766
    address  3JRWH7px1SETwdVqsTBE2L5YsWvKSxaQYD
  • 07f067960fa5904f3a81d7ce9a10656f835c23a08fc2f09c8b9e79511f66539b:1
  • value  43593
    address  3BNpja3Vq888U8TGyNf8D6ATkjKNM2QsSe